测试中常用到的linux命令

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在测试中,经常会使用一些Linux命令来帮助我们进行系统的调试、性能测试、日志分析等工作。下面是一些常用的Linux命令:

    1. ping:用于测试网络连接是否正常,可以向目标主机发送一个ICMP请求包,并等待对方返回响应包,从而判断网络连接是否正常。

    2. ifconfig:用于查看和配置网络接口的信息,可以显示当前系统的IP地址、子网掩码、网关等信息。

    3. netstat:用于显示网络状态和统计信息,可以查看当前系统的网络连接情况,包括TCP、UDP和UNIX域套接字等。

    4. ps:用于查看当前系统中正在运行的进程信息,可以显示进程的PID、CPU使用率、内存占用等。

    5. top:用于实时查看系统的性能信息,可以显示当前系统的CPU使用率、内存占用、进程数量等。

    6. grep:用于在文本文件中搜索指定的内容,可以根据正则表达式进行匹配,常用于查找日志文件中的关键字。

    7. tail:用于实时查看文件的末尾内容,常用于查看日志文件的更新情况。

    8. less:用于浏览文本文件的内容,可以按页进行翻页,支持搜索和定位。

    9. grep:用于在文本文件中搜索指定的内容,可以根据正则表达式进行匹配,常用于查找日志文件中的关键字。

    10. chmod:用于修改文件或目录的权限,可以控制用户、组和其他用户对文件的访问权限。

    11. chown:用于修改文件或目录的所有者和所属组,可以控制文件的访问权限。

    12. find:用于在指定目录下查找文件,可以按照文件名、文件类型、文件大小等条件进行搜索。

    13. scp:用于在不同主机之间进行文件的复制和传输,可以通过ssh加密进行安全传输。

    14. ssh:用于远程登录到其他主机,可以通过密码认证或公钥认证进行身份验证,实现远程管理和操作。

    15. rsync:用于在不同主机之间进行文件的同步和备份,可以快速、可靠地将文件从一个位置复制到另一个位置。

    以上是一些常用的Linux命令,在测试过程中可以根据具体需求选择合适的命令进行使用。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在测试中,经常会使用到Linux命令来执行各种操作和检查系统状态。以下是一些常用的Linux命令:

    1. ls:用于列出目录中的文件和子目录。可以使用不同的选项来显示详细信息、以不同的排序方式显示等。

    2. cd:用于切换当前目录。可以使用绝对路径或相对路径来指定目标目录。

    3. mkdir:用于创建新的目录。可以使用-p选项来创建多级目录。

    4. rm:用于删除文件或目录。可以使用-r选项来递归地删除目录及其内容。

    5. cp:用于复制文件或目录。可以使用-r选项来复制目录及其内容。

    6. mv:用于移动文件或目录,也可以用于重命名文件或目录。

    7. cat:用于查看文件的内容。可以将多个文件合并输出,也可以用于创建新文件。

    8. touch:用于创建新文件或修改现有文件的时间戳。

    9. grep:用于在文件中搜索匹配特定模式的文本行。可以使用不同的选项来进行不区分大小写、显示匹配行的上下文等操作。

    10. tar:用于创建归档文件,也可以用于解压缩已经创建的归档文件。

    11. ssh:用于通过安全的Shell协议远程登录到其他Linux计算机。

    12. ping:用于测试与其他计算机的网络连接。可以使用不同的选项来指定发送的数据包数量、间隔等。

    13. ifconfig:用于配置并显示网络接口的信息。可以使用不同的选项来启用或禁用接口、配置IP地址等。

    14. top:用于实时查看系统的运行状态。可以显示进程的CPU使用率、内存使用情况等。

    15. ps:用于列出当前系统的进程。可以使用不同的选项来过滤结果、显示详细信息等。

    以上是一些在测试中常用的Linux命令。当然,还有其他很多命令可供使用,具体根据测试的需要来选择合适的命令。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Linux作为一种常用的操作系统,具有广泛的应用范围。在测试中,我们经常需要使用一些Linux命令来完成任务。下面是一些常用的Linux命令:

    一、文件和目录操作命令:
    1. ls命令:用于列出目录内容。
    2. cd命令:用于切换当前目录。
    3. pwd命令:用于显示当前所在目录的路径。
    4. mkdir命令:用于创建目录。
    5. rm命令:用于删除文件或目录。
    6. cp命令:用于复制文件或目录。
    7. mv命令:用于移动文件或目录。
    8. find命令:用于查找文件。

    二、文件内容操作命令:
    1. cat命令:用于查看文件内容。
    2. touch命令:用于创建文件。
    3. vi/vim命令:用于编辑文本文件。
    4. grep命令:用于查找文本中的匹配项。
    5. awk命令:用于处理文本文件中的每一行。
    6. sed命令:用于在文本文件中进行替换操作。

    三、系统信息查看命令:
    1. top命令:用于查看系统资源使用情况。
    2. ps命令:用于查看进程信息。
    3. w命令:用于查看当前登录用户信息。
    4. ifconfig命令:用于查看网络接口配置信息。
    5. netstat命令:用于查看网络连接状态。

    四、压缩与解压命令:
    1. tar命令:用于打包文件或目录。
    2. gzip命令:用于压缩文件。
    3. gunzip命令:用于解压缩文件。
    4. zip/unzip命令:用于创建和解压zip文件。

    五、权限管理命令:
    1. chmod命令:用于修改文件或目录的权限。
    2. chown命令:用于修改文件或目录的所有者。
    3. chgrp命令:用于修改文件或目录的所属组。

    六、网络连接命令:
    1. ping命令:用于测试网络连接。
    2. ssh命令:用于远程登录到其他主机。
    3. scp命令:用于在远程主机之间传输文件。
    4. wget/curl命令:用于从指定URL下载文件。

    七、其他常用命令:
    1. date命令:用于显示或修改系统时间。
    2. whoami命令:用于显示当前用户名。
    3. history命令:用于查看命令历史记录。
    4. shutdown/reboot命令:用于关机或重启系统。

    以上只是列举了一些在测试中常用到的Linux命令,还有更多的命令可以进一步了解和使用。对于测试来说,熟悉和掌握Linux命令是非常重要的,可以帮助我们更高效地完成测试工作。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部